Proper Lubrication of Moving Parts
The ISBM machine has a number of mechanical motions like injection screw, stretching rods, clamps, hydraulic cylinders etc. Good lubricant lowers the friction, avoid overheat and reduce wear.
- Lubricate as often as required by the manufacturer and use their recommended lubricants.
- Please regularly check and add hydraulic oil to maintain smooth operation of the pressure.
- Never lube excessively, it may pick up dirt and lead to premature wear.
Without proper lubrication, important mechanical parts will not last as long.
Check Out Hydraulic or Pneumatic Systems
Hydraulic and pneumatic drives are employed in many machine movements of an ISBM machine. Leaks, pressure drops or worn seals can detract from performance.
- Check hoses, seals, and fittings at the specified intervals for leaks or breakdown.
- Check the hydraulic oil and replace oil if contaminated or deteriorated.
- Test pneumatic cylinder pressure and adjust as required.
Maintaining these systems in a healthy operational state is essential for consistent bottle production and equipment safety.
Check the Temperature and Cooling Devices
The temperature control is critical in ISBM process. While a part of the machine called the injection molding unit heats plastic resin to a desired temperature for shaping, the blow molding section depends on quick cooling.
- Also look at all the thermal couple or heating elements.
- Check cooling lines and water pump to reduce risk of overheating.
- Change or clean filters of the cooling system to keep flow rates optimal.
Routine calibration and sensor verifications
The sensors are used to control different aspects of the ISBM machine process including temperature, pressure, and timing. Wrong readings from the sensors can lead to malfunctions.
- Regularly fine tune sensors in line with machines specifications.
- Check stretching rods and molds for alignment to ensure correct bottle shape.
- Diagnose and repair sensor defects using diagnostic tools.
Calibrating sensors ensures product quality, minimizes waste and waste is also reduced.
Arrange for Periodic Maintenance and Inspection
Preventive maintenance is about planned inspections and service in an effort to catch potential problems before they turn into bigger ones.
- Set up a periodic maintenance schedule according to the hours of use or the production runs.
- Inspect all the hydraulic, electrical, and mechanical components with checklists.
- Record maintenance actions and part replacements to gauge the machine’s health over time.
Properly designed, a scheduled preventative maintenance program can help lessen the downtime.

Only Use Original Spare Parts and Consumables
High quality, manufacturer recommended spare parts and consumables will ensure your ISBM machine continues to run reliably.
- Stay away from cheap or fake components that will not perform as specified.
- Replace maintenance wear items — such as seals, nozzles and filters — at manufacturer-recommended intervals.
- Keep spare parts of importance from breaking down times due to repair or purchase a small parts to ensure downtime while waiting for parts.
Quality components facilitate compatibility and minimize reoccurrences.
It is also important to maintain software and control systems up to date
Computer controlled systems are common nowadays in ISBM machines, and need to be updated with newer software.
- Keep an eye out for firmware or software updates on the machine manufacturer’s site.
- Be sure to save control systems settings before updating.
- Perform software maintenance during regular downtime periods to minimize impact on production.
Updating software can bring better machine performance, bug fixes and new features.
